Manama IX, Bahrain’s first and only Internet Exchange Point (IXP), has strengthened its interconnection ecosystem through new partnerships with Tata Communications and Tencent , announced during Capacity Middle East. Tata Communications has joined Manama IX as a strategic security partner, supporting the rollout of exchange-level Distributed Denial of Service (DDoS) protection. The addition introduces carrier-grade resilience across the platform, helping safeguard all members against large-scale cyber threats and improving the overall reliability of internet traffic flowing through the exchange.
At the same time, Tencent’s onboarding broadens Manama IX’s global content ecosystem. By bringing more international content closer to local networks, the move is expected to enhance connectivity and reduce latency for users in Bahrain and across the wider Middle East. Together, the partnerships position Manama IX as a more secure, scalable, and future-ready interconnection hub, reinforcing its role in supporting the region’s accelerating digital growth.
